Hi Aby,
You can also use the report program RSDMD_CHECKPRG_ALL to eliminate these errors. You need to check the 'Repair' option to recreate the missing sids.

Hi Aby,
Guys above properly pointed out remedies for the problem elimination.
However, these tools are usefull when something wrong with tables in BW.
However, this error mostly occurs when
- you are trying to activate uploaded data in ODS released for BEx reporting or cubes
- uploaded data contain infoobjects with attributes
- there is no characteristic value in master data for such uploaded IO's.
The last condition is splitted into two particular situations:
1. There is an option in the infopackage that doesn't allow to create master data for new characteristic values;
2. The option allows to create master data but the key value of IO is not acceptable for the system. For example, lowercase letters or non permitted characters.
There is no remedy for the last situation. What you have to do is to check you incoming data, find erroneous ones, correct them and upload again.
If the situation with invalid characters is repeated, then it's better to write routine(s) in transfer rules to correct dataflow.

Generally, there are safeguards that prevent the deletion of master data that is still active so that you don't have this scenario.
Tran RSRV has a number of Master Data diagnostic checks that find table inconsistencies and provides a correction capability.
